Let’s talk about enabling
In this episode, we discuss how enabling can inhibit the chances of an addict’s recovery by shielding them from the realities of a grown-up life.

The truths we reveal in this episode:

  • The enabling of loved ones makes it easy or possible to keep the addict’s addiction alive and progressing.
  • Many people close to the addict/alcoholic enable them without having any idea that it’s happening. They are in involuntary denial until they get the unwanted but necessary wake-up call.
  • When we enable, we deny the opportunity for the addict to feel the heat…to experience the learning that comes with feeling the consequences. When we excuse, explain and cover for the addict, we keep the addict in a dependent, childish state, shielded from reality.
  • We are sitting ducks for the addict to steal our money, our time, our oxygen and our peace of mind unless we become aware of our dysfunction as enablers.
  • Just like Tony said: don’t quit trying to quit. Hardly anybody gets it right the first time out, so do not be too discouraged. At least your loved one is giving it a shot.
